ICS 97.040.30 CCS Z32 People's Republic of China National Standard GB/T 4214.20-2025 Test Method for Noise of Household and Similar Electrical Appliances Part 20: Particular Requirements for Room Air Conditioners Issued: 2025-08-29 Implemented: 2026-03-01 Issued by: State Administration for Market Regulation Standardization Administration of China ‌Contents‌ Foreword 1 Scope 2 Normative References 3 Terms and Definitions 4 Measurement Methods and Acoustic Environment 5 Measurement Instruments 6 Operation and Positioning of Tested Appliances 7 Sound Pressure Level Measurement 8 Calculation of Sound Pressure Level and Sound Power Level 9 Recording Requirements 10 Report Contents 1 Scope Except for the following modifications, Chapter 1 of GB/T 4214.1—2017 applies. 1.1 Scope 1.1.1 General Additions: This document applies to room air conditioners (hereinafter referred to as air conditioners) with free air supply type for household and similar purposes, using air-cooled or water-cooled condensers and fully enclosed motor-compressors, with rated cooling capacity not exceeding 14,000 W, intended to create indoor comfort environments. It also applies to mobile air conditioners (including split and integrated types) with rated cooling capacity ≤14,000 W, and dehumidifiers using motor-driven vapor compression refrigeration cycles. This document does not apply to: Multi-connect air conditioning units Ducted air conditioners Unit air conditioners 1.1.2 Noise Types Revision: Methods listed in GB/T 6881.2—2017, GB/T 6881.3—2002, and GB/T 3767—2016 may be used for measuring noise emitted by room air conditioners. 1.1.3 Source Dimensions Revision: The method specified in GB/T 3767—2016 applies to sound sources of any size. When using GB/T 6881.2—2017 or GB/T 6881.3—2002, ensure the maximum dimensions of the tested air conditioner meet the requirements specified in Clause 1.2 of GB/T 6881.2—2017 and Clause 1.3 of GB/T 6881.3—2002. 2 Normative References Except for the following modifications, Chapter 2 of GB/T 4214.1—2017 applies. Additions: GB/T 3767—2016 Acoustics - Determination of sound power levels and sound energy levels of noise sources using sound pressure - Engineering methods for an approximate free field above a reflecting plane GB/T 6881.2—2017 Acoustics - Determination of sound power levels and sound energy levels of noise sources using sound pressure - Engineering methods for reverberant rooms with small movable sources - Comparison method for hard-walled test rooms GB/T 7725—2022 Room Air Conditioners GB/T 19411—2024 Dehumidifiers GB/T 22257—2008 General Technical Requirements for Mobile Air Conditioners 3 Terms and Definitions Except for the following modifications, Chapter 3 of GB/T 4214.1—2017 applies. Additions: 3.101 Mobile Air Conditioner An equipment that can be flexibly moved between different usage areas to directly provide processed air to enclosed spaces, rooms, or areas. It mainly includes refrigeration systems for cooling and dehumidification, as well as air circulation and purification devices, and may also include heating and ventilation devices. [Source: GB/T 22257—2008, 3.1] 3.102 Multi-connect Air Conditioner A device that provides processed air to multiple indoor units. Note: Primarily consists of one outdoor unit connected to one or more indoor units, forming a system that can work simultaneously, partially, or individually. [Source: GB/T 7725—2022, 3.1.22] 4 Measurement Methods and Acoustic Environment Except for the following modifications, Chapter 4 of GB/T 4214.1—2017 applies. 4.1 General Additions: Noise testing of air conditioners (excluding mobile air conditioners) shall be conducted under the rated cooling and/or heating (high temperature) conditions specified in Table 2 of GB/T 7725—2022. For multi-connect air conditioners: Measure noise of each indoor unit in single-unit operation Measure outdoor unit noise in full-unit operation For split-type mobile air conditioners and dual-duct mobile air conditioners, testing shall be conducted under the rated cooling and/or heating (high temperature) conditions specified in Table 6 of GB/T 22257—2008. For single-duct mobile air conditioners, testing shall be conducted under the rated cooling and/or heating conditions specified in Table 6 of GB/T 22257—2008. Noise testing of dehumidifiers shall be conducted under nominal conditions specified in Table 2 of GB/T 19411—2024.
